About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Design and project management: Design and supervision of the construction of buildings, bridges, roads and other infrastructure.
- Building Structural.
- Geotechnics: Study of soils and rocks to ensure the stability of structures.
- Hydraulics and water resources: Management of water resources, design of dams, canals and drainage systems.
- Transportation: Planning and development of transportation systems, including roads, railroads and airports.
- Environment: Projects to protect the environment, such as wastewater treatment and waste management.
- Materials: Everything to do with materials on construction sites (e.g. concrete, asphalt and granular materials).
